If you really want to do Sec 1 HCL, but Don't qualify because MOE didnt give that eligibility HCL letter, there are a few ways to go around it
1) join those SAP schools that overide MOE HCL letter
Example
Join SAP schools like Chung Cheng High (Main), because their Chinese Department has overiden the MOE letter, enabling ALL Sec 1 students to take Higher Chinese.
Even if students never received MOE letter, never mind. All can take Higher Chinese from Sec 1 onwards, once joined CCH (Main)
Note
I mentioned join CCH (Main), never said join CCH (Yishun), because Yishun is not a SAP school. CCH (Yishun) branch, their Chinese Department never override Moe HCL letter.
2) if your girl join other schools , next year Y2021 Sec 1, continue to take external tuition in Higher Chinese outside, try to reach your targeted objective. That is
- by end of Sec 1,
try to score minimum grade A1 (75 marks & above) in your Standard Chinese (bu-hua)
- by end of Sec 1,
try to achieve minimum grade A (comprising either A1 or A2) in your Sec 1 both (Maths & Science) & minimum a B3 in your English language.
- Then, after Sec 1 year-end exam over, approach your Chinese HOD personally & appeal to let your daughter take HCL, starting from Sec 2 onwards.
The reason why, your other Sec 1 subjects (Eng, Maths, Science) must also be strong, not just your bu-hua stand alone one single Chinese subject strong only, is because for Secondary HCL, you need to spend time reading up zuowen (yi lun wen, ji lu wen, qing jing zuowen, debate argumentative type of zuowen), read up newspaper cut articles, listen to Chinese radio news current affair, etc. Otherwise, if u don't spend time reading, when zuowen ask you to comment and give your view or opinion whether you agree or u dont agree with the zuowen topic, u got no \"meat\", no substance to support your \"argumentative\" essay, which come in by Sec 2 AFTER end of Semester 1 -

If you are interested in joining Sec 3 CHS ( IP ) programme,
CHS school welcome interested end-of-sec 2 students to apply.
Just fill up the Transfer Application form to join IP, look out for the test dates to take the subject entrance tests, because you are changing from a different O-level curriculum track into IP
https://catholichigh.moe.edu.sg/secondary/application-and-fees/
But if you remain inside the same curriculum track, just seeking Transfer from one O-level school to Catholic High (also O level) track, then No need to take entrance subject tests. They just look at your Sec 1 and Sec 2 Report card, will do. You can seek Transfer at either end of Sec 1 or at end of Sec 2. If vacancies arise, school will consider.
